What are the advantages of using cryptocurrencies in foreign exchange trading?

Can you explain the benefits of incorporating cryptocurrencies into foreign exchange trading? How can cryptocurrencies enhance the trading experience and what advantages do they offer compared to traditional fiat currencies?

3 answers
- Cryptocurrencies provide several advantages in foreign exchange trading. Firstly, they offer faster and more efficient transactions compared to traditional banking systems. With cryptocurrencies, cross-border transactions can be completed within minutes, eliminating the need for intermediaries and reducing transaction costs. Additionally, cryptocurrencies provide increased security and privacy, as transactions are recorded on a decentralized blockchain network. This makes it difficult for hackers to manipulate or counterfeit transactions. Moreover, cryptocurrencies allow for greater accessibility and inclusivity in foreign exchange trading. Anyone with an internet connection can participate in cryptocurrency trading, regardless of their location or financial status. This opens up new opportunities for individuals in developing countries who may not have access to traditional banking services. Overall, cryptocurrencies offer speed, security, and accessibility, making them a valuable asset in foreign exchange trading.

- Using cryptocurrencies in foreign exchange trading has its perks! One major advantage is the potential for higher liquidity. Cryptocurrency markets operate 24/7, allowing traders to buy and sell assets at any time. This constant availability ensures that traders can react quickly to market movements and take advantage of profitable opportunities. Additionally, cryptocurrencies offer a decentralized and transparent system. Unlike traditional fiat currencies, which are controlled by central banks, cryptocurrencies are governed by a decentralized network of computers. This eliminates the risk of government interference or manipulation. Furthermore, cryptocurrencies provide a hedge against inflation. With a limited supply and predetermined issuance rules, c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in are immune to the inflationary pressures that affect fiat currencies. This makes cryptocurrencies a valuable store of value and a potential long-term investment. So, if you're looking for flexibility, transparency, and protection against inflation, cryptocurrencies are definitely worth considering in foreign exchange trading.
